Bouillie

[edit] Ingredients
- 2 cups corn, manioc, or rice flour
- 1/3 cup water
- 6 cups water
- 1 cup Sugar
- juice from 1 orange or 2 limes
[edit] Directions
- Boil 6 cups of water in a marmite.
- While the water is boiling, mix the flour with 1/3 cup water in a calabash.
- Add the water little at a time, continuously mixing with your hands to form tiny little bouillie balls.
- May need to shake it around and break large balls into smaller forms.
- At a rolling boil, add the bouillie balls to the pot. Stir continuously to make sure they don't clump.
- Cook for about 20-30 minutes.
- Add Sugar and juice and stir.
- Cook until it thickens.
